A tornado is a spinning, whirling wind. When it meets with cold air it takes the shape of a long funnel or tube, reaching down from a large cloud. It is formed when warm air near the earth's surface rises and meets with cold air. When the weather conditions are right, this warm air starts to twist as it rises, getting faster and stronger. It is a bit like watching water disappear down the plughole in your bathtub. If this huge, twisting rope of air hits the ground, it may cause great damage. Tornadoes can reach speeds of more than 250 mph, ripping roofs from houses, uprooting trees, and tossing heavy objects like cars in the air.

In 1971, a meteorologist named Theodore Fujita developed a scale to show how strong tornadoes are. His scale goes from F0 to F5. It doesn't calculate strength based on wind speeds but the damage a tornado causes to homes and other buildings.

Hail is formed when raindrops start to fall. Before they reach the ground, they are blown up into the clouds again by strong winds. There they freeze into balls of ice and the wind in the clouds bounces them up and down. As the frozen raindrops rise and fall like this, they get even more thickly covered in ice from the water inside the clouds. Eventually, they get so heavy that they fall to the ground as hail.
